Homeland 为什么在 Homeland 中,很多时候选择使用 integer (0 / 1) 表示是否状态而不是 boolean?

Insub · 发布于 2017年09月20日 · 最后由 Insub 回复于 2017年09月22日 · 554 次阅读
96

例如:

.integer  "excellent",   default: 0

有些不解,请教一下: 为什么不是直接使用boolean呢?是出于业务扩展的考虑还是性能上的考虑?

共收到 6 条回复
De6df3

没原因 最初设计的时候没考虑好

4933

也可以认为扩展性好

775
4933realwol 回复

让我想起了gender选项的问题

96
775nouse 回复

😅

需要 登录 后方可回复, 如果你还没有账号请点击这里 注册